[Sportschosun Park A-ram] Actor Yoon Kyung-ho directly addressed the meme online that linked him to an appearance in 'Yainshidae.'
On the channel 'Yojung Jae-hyung,' released on the 21st, actors So Ji-sub, Yoon Kyung-ho, and Choi Dae-hoon appeared and shared a wide range of stories. The three also showed off their wit ahead of the new SBS Friday-Saturday drama 'Manager Kim.'
That day, Yoon Kyung-ho talked about his school days and how he ended up becoming an actor. He said he had tried basketball and taekwondo as a child, but did not continue for long. Since starting acting, however, he has kept going without giving up. He also drew attention by noting that many people assume he majored in acting, when in fact he graduated from an engineering school.
In particular, Yoon Kyung-ho said he wanted to clear up the misunderstanding surrounding 'Yainshidae.'
Yoon Kyung-ho explained that he had mentioned his work as an extra as part of his acting journey, but looking back, he felt uneasy because it may have sounded like an official debut much earlier than it actually was. He added that the scene circulating online as his appearance was actually another actor, and that he felt sorry for causing that person any unnecessary harm.
When So Ji-sub suggested, "Why don't you find the scene where you really appeared and release it?" Yoon Kyung-ho replied, "'Yainshidae' is so huge that even I have a hard time finding where I show up," drawing laughter.
